IT'S DONE: Arnold makes FINAL decision on Greenwood and Man Utd future

Mason Greenwood WILL return to training at Manchester United next week.

United have concluded their internal review after Greenwood had assault charges dropped at the beginning of the year.

Chief exec Richard Arnold has decided to reinstate Greenwood and he will be welcomed back next week.

A source told The Sun: "This has been a long and difficult process for everyone involved, but it's nearing the end.

"The internal investigation is over and Mason is likely to be reinstated at Old Trafford.

"He's made no secret of his desire to to get back to doing what he does best.

"He's already got the backing of the players and manager Erik ten Hag. He's just waiting for the green light.

"The club will communicate its decision as early as Tuesday after the women's World Cup final."

Greenwood could yet be sent out on-loan for the season, but he will start training with his teammates from next.
